What Are the Latest Technological Breakthroughs in DSC Crucibles?

Technological breakthroughs in DSC crucibles are transforming the way experiments are conducted. With advancements in material science, the latest DSC crucibles offer enhanced precision, allowing for more accurate thermal analysis.

Recent innovations in high-temperature-resistant ceramics and alloys have pushed the boundaries of DSC crucible performance. These materials are now able to withstand extreme temperatures without degradation, which is essential for applications in fields like pharmaceuticals and renewable energy.

Material Temperature Resistance Key Features
Alumina Up to 1600°C High thermal conductivity, chemical stability
Platinum Up to 1700°C Non-reactive, precise weight measurements
Zirconia Up to 2400°C High thermal stability, suitable for aggressive environments

These breakthroughs contribute to more reliable results in DSC tests, which are crucial for industries like energy storage and materials science. As the research community pushes for higher precision, the demand for these advanced crucibles will continue to grow.

How Are Global Supply Chain Issues Affecting DSC Crucible Availability?

While technological advancements are impressive, global supply chain disruptions have created significant challenges in the DSC crucible market. These disruptions affect the availability of key materials, leading to delays and price fluctuations.

The COVID-19 pandemic and geopolitical issues have particularly impacted the production of high-performance ceramics and alloys used in DSC crucibles. Manufacturers are facing shortages of essential materials like platinum and zirconia, which are integral to producing high-quality crucibles.

As a result, many researchers are experiencing longer lead times for their orders, and some have been forced to seek alternatives. However, the growing demand for DSC crucibles in sectors like renewable energy and pharmaceuticals is pushing manufacturers to find creative solutions to these supply chain challenges.

What Recent Industry Shifts Are Impacting the Demand for DSC Crucibles?

Industry shifts are directly impacting the demand for DSC crucibles. As certain sectors expand, the need for high-performance crucibles is increasing. Notably, the pharmaceutical and renewable energy industries are seeing a rise in demand.

In the pharmaceutical industry, the need for precise thermal analysis is driving higher demand for DSC crucibles. As drug developers work to ensure the stability of new medications, DSC tests are essential for measuring the thermal properties of materials used in drugs.

Meanwhile, in the renewable energy sector, the growing focus on battery technology and energy storage solutions is fueling demand for DSC crucibles. The ability to accurately analyze the thermal behavior of materials like lithium and sodium is crucial for developing better energy storage systems.

Industry Demand for DSC Crucibles Reason
Pharmaceuticals High Thermal stability testing of drugs
Renewable Energy Rising Battery thermal analysis for improved performance
Materials Science Steady Thermal analysis for new material properties

These shifts highlight the expanding role of DSC crucibles across various industries. As the demand continues to grow, manufacturers will need to keep up with the innovations in both materials and production processes to meet these needs.
